Emotions in Command : Biology, Bureaucracy, and Cultural Evolution Frank Kemp Salter - 2nd - London Transaction Publishers 2009 - 527 Pages 22x14 cm PB

Include Illustrations, Maps, References and Index

Reviews the social science literature showing the place of ethological methods and concepts, and aspects of the evolution and physiology of dominance and affiliation. This book introduces the emotional underpinnings of dominance and affiliation, and applies these concepts in a summary of the literature on interpersonal signaling.
